Overview
The TRF372017IRGZR, produced by Texas Instruments, is a high-performance, direct up-conversion device designed for advanced RF and microwave frequency systems. This component integrates a high-linearity, low-noise IQ modulator and an integer-fractional PLL/VCO, offering a wide, continuous tuning range from 300 MHz to 4800 MHz. The device is particularly suited for applications requiring precise frequency control and low noise performance.
Key Specifications
Parameter | Value |
---|---|
Frequency Range | 300 MHz to 4800 MHz |
Package Type | VQFN (RGZ)-48 |
Operating Temperature Range | -40°C to 85°C |
Single-Carrier WCDMA ACPR | 76 dBc at 8-dBm Channel Power |
OIP3 | 26 dBm |
P1dB | 11.5 dBm |
Phase Noise | 132 dBc/Hz at 1 MHz, fVCO of 2.3 GHz |
Noise Floor | 160 dBm/Hz |
Input Reference Frequency Range | Up to 160 MHz |
VCO Frequency Dividers | 1, 2, 4, 8 |
Key Features
- Fully integrated PLL/VCO and IQ modulator
- LO frequency range from 300 MHz to 4.8 GHz with independent frequency dividers
- Accepts input from an external LO or VCO
- Modulator baseband inputs can be biased internally or externally
- Internal DC offset adjustment for carrier cancellation
- Controlled through a 3-wire serial programming interface (SPI)
- Power-save mode to reduce power consumption while keeping the VCO locked for fast start-up
Applications
- Wireless Infrastructure
- CDMA: IS95, UMTS, CDMA2000, TD-SCDMA
- TDMA: GSM, IS-136, EDGE/UWC-136
- LTE
- Wireless Local Loop
- Point-to-Point Wireless Access
- Wireless MAN Wideband Transceivers
